Orange Shirt Day

On Friday, September 30th, 2022, students and staff from across the York Catholic District School Board (YCDSB) will commemorate Orange Shirt Day. Staff and students are encouraged to wear orange to acknowledge the impact of the residential school system, raise awareness and honour Indigenous communities, to promote reconciliation.

All Canadians are invited to wear an orange shirt to honour Indigenous people and to show a commitment to the idea that Every Child Matters. It is a time for healing and reconciliation–to celebrate the beautiful gifts of Indigenous cultures. It is a time for hope–for us to walk together as children of God’s loving family.
